Pumpkin waffles-the autumnal pleasure for the whole family

Pumpkin waffles-the autumnal pleasure for the whole family

Have you ever tried a sweet version of pumpkin? These pumpkin waffles are an autumnal highlight and a wonderful way to enjoy the seasonal vegetable in a completely different way. They're crispy on the outside, beautifully fluffy on the inside, and the subtle sweetness of the pumpkin harmonizes perfectly with the other ingredients.

Preparation time: 25 minutes

Cooking/baking time: 15 minutes

Preparation time: 40 minutes

Ingredients (for 12 waffles)

- 250 g Hokkaido pumpkin
- 100 g butter
- 3 tbsp Xucker (or sugar)
- 1 pinch of salt
- 100 ml milk
- 250 g wheat flour
- 4 eggs

preparation

1. Prepare the pumpkin:
Wash the Hokkaido pumpkin thoroughly, remove the core, and finely grate it. Since the skin is edible, you can use it as well.

2. Prepare the dough:
In a large bowl, cream the butter with the sugar, eggs, and a pinch of salt until fluffy. Then add the milk, flour, and grated pumpkin. Using a hand mixer, mix everything until smooth.

3. Bake waffles:
Preheat the waffle iron. Pour about a ladleful of batter into the waffle iron and bake until golden brown. Repeat this process until all the batter is used up.

Tips & Variations

- Refine: You can refine the waffle batter with a little cinnamon, nutmeg or vanilla to make it even more aromatic.
Toppings: Serve the pumpkin waffles with maple syrup, powdered sugar, or fresh fruit like berries or apple slices. A dollop of Greek yogurt also works wonderfully.
- Savory version: For a savory alternative, omit the sugar and season the dough with herbs and salt. Serve with a cream cheese or herb quark dip.
